Meg shares insights from a recent dog training experience in Joshua Tree, focusing on the importance of setting clear goals and criteria for effective training.
Joshua Tree gave us the perfect pressure test: new place, big distractions, tired dogs, and handlers who want off-leash freedom fast. I’m Meg, and I’m sharing the real takeaways from our desert weekend, from what went well to what slowed progress down. If you’ve ever said “I have marker words” but your dog still looks lost, this one will hit home. We get into the unsexy fundamentals that make dog training work: picking one goal for a session, setting clean criteria, and using “yes” like it a...
